Output 1663d01cc47942d3c0f1f925135de365c32b39a23d0866fbb04f30527f020b0d:1

value
18334378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 999faaf47000aa9d10550568c27950fadbe3dc90 OP_EQUAL
address
3FhJaojM1GdnHKWN3S9Faahkhey8QLJppU
transaction
1663d01cc47942d3c0f1f925135de365c32b39a23d0866fbb04f30527f020b0d
confirmations
17963
spent
true